Camera Operation

SHUTTER (condition and speed control)

Auto or manual control can be selected.
1. When the SETUP menu is on the screen, position the cursor to point to
'SHUTTER' by using the UP and DOWN buttons.
2. Select the shutter mode by pressing the LEFT or RIGHT button.
FLK : Select 'FLK' mode when flickering occurs on the screen
due to an imbalance between illumination and frequency.
NTSC Model:1/120, PAL Model: 1/100
ESC : Auto control of the shutter speed is enabled.
When ESC mode is on, the shutter speed is controlled automatically
according to the brightness of the scene.
MANUAL : The shutter speed can be controlled manually.

3. Select 'MANUAL' mode for manual shutter speed adjustment.
Selectable speeds are from '1/60' to '1/120,000'sec (NTSC) and '1/50'
to '1/120,000'sec (PAL).
4. Press the SET button when the settings are completed.
Note
• While using the internal synchronous system, if the shutter setting is on
'ESC' and the camera is directly facing bright fluorescent lights the
image on the screen can be adversely affected - therefore choose
the installation location carefully.
• When 'MANUAL' mode is on, the SENS UP function cannot be used.

WHITE BALANCE control

The screen colours can be adjusted using the WHITE BALANCE function.
1. Position the cursor to point to 'WHITE BAL' on the SETUP menu by using the
UP and DOWN buttons.
2. Select the mode you wish to adjust by pressing the LEFT or RIGHT buttons.
※ Select one of the 3 modes below.
ATW(Auto Tracking White Balance) : This mode can be used within the colour
temperature range 1,800°K ~ 10,500°K (eg, fluorescent light, outdoor, sodium
vapour lamp etc.)
AWC(Auto White Balance Control) : Press the SET button while the camera
is directed at a piece of white paper to obtain the optimum state under current
illumination. If the environment, including the light source, changes the white
balance will need to be adjusted again.
MANUAL : The manual adjustment mode enables finer adjustment.
Select ATW or AWC first then change to manual adjustment mode and press
the SET button. Set the appropriate colour temperature then increase /
decrease the red and blue colour values and monitor the colour changes of
the object.
Note
• Under the following conditions the WHITE BALANCE function may not operate
properly. In such cases, please select the AWC mode.
When the object's surroundings have a very high colour temperature
(eg, a clear sky and sunset)
When the object's surroundings are dark
If the camera directly faces a fluorescent light or is installed in a place where
there are considerable changes in illumination, the WHITE BALANCE
function may become unstable.
